Comstock Resources is an oil & gas e&p business based in the US. Comstock Resources shares (CRK) are listed on the NYSE and all prices are listed in US Dollars. Comstock Resources employs 251 staff and has a trailing 12-month revenue of around $1.4 billion.

Have Comstock Resources's shares ever split?
Comstock Resources's shares were split on a 1:5 basis on 31 July 2016. So if you had owned 5 shares the day before before the split, the next day you'd have owned 1 share. This wouldn't directly have changed the overall worth of your Comstock Resources shares – just the quantity. However, indirectly, the new 400% higher share price could have impacted the market appetite for Comstock Resources shares which in turn could have impacted Comstock Resources's share price.
Comstock Resources share price volatility
Over the last 12 months, Comstock Resources's shares have ranged in value from as little as $7.07 up to $13.2236. A popular way to gauge a stock's volatility is its "beta".
Beta is a measure of a share's volatility in relation to the market. The market (NYSE average) beta is 1, while Comstock Resources's is 0.51. This would suggest that Comstock Resources's shares are less volatile than average (for this exchange).
Comstock Resources overview
Comstock Resources, Inc. , an independent energy company, engages in the acquisition, exploration, development, and production of natural gas and oil properties in the United States. Its assets are located in the Haynesville and Bossier shales located in North Louisiana and East Texas. The company was incorporated in 1919 and is headquartered in Frisco, Texas. Comstock Resources, Inc. is a subsidiary of Arkoma Drilling, L. P.
